Beamish gets first career hat trick in Sarnia's win against Guelph

Sarnia rookie Liam Beamish scored his first OHL career hat trick Friday against the Guelph Storm.

The Sting defeated the Storm 5-1 at the Sleeman Centre.

Alessandro Di Iorio kicked off the scoring seven minutes into the first period.

Nearly fourteen minutes into the second period Beamish scored his first goal of the evening.

Guelph's Charlie Paquette made the Storms first and only goal of the night during the third period.

Zach Filak quickly followed with assists from Easton Wainwright and Mitch Young.

Beamish then scored his second goal eight minutes into the period and his third 17 minutes in, marking goals 12 and 13 of the season.

The Sting play again Saturday in Flint against the Firebirds. Puck drop is at 7 p.m.
